PSRU Director, Sulaiman Phoray-Musa, held a productive meeting with the Anti-Corruption Commission (ACC) team to advance implementation of the National Anti-Corruption Strategy. The discussion focused on aligning reforms with accountability, transparency, and ethical governance across public institutions. @publicsectorreformunits #PSRU #ACC #AntiCorruption #PublicSectorReform #GoodGovernance #SierraLeone #IntegrityMatters
